Boosting Brain Health in Older Adults Through Social Activities
Maintaining brain health is a growing concern as people age. Cognitive decline and memory loss affect many older adults, impacting their quality of life. One effective way to support brain health is through social activities. Engaging with others not only brings joy but also helps protect the brain from age-related decline.
